What is Sponsorship Proposal For Event Template?

A sponsorship proposal for an event template is a pre-designed document that outlines the details and benefits of a potential sponsorship opportunity for an event. It is used to present a compelling case to potential sponsors, highlighting the value and exposure they can gain from sponsoring the event.

How to complete Sponsorship Proposal For Event Template

Completing a sponsorship proposal for an event template involves several steps:

01
Start by providing a brief overview of the event, including its purpose, target audience, and expected attendance.
02
Highlight the benefits and exposure that sponsors can gain from supporting the event, such as logo placement, media coverage, and direct engagement with attendees.
03
Clearly outline the various sponsorship packages available, including their costs and specific benefits associated with each package.
04
Include information on any additional marketing opportunities that sponsors can take advantage of, such as social media promotions or on-site activations.
05
Provide a clear call-to-action, encouraging potential sponsors to contact you for further discussion or to sign up as a sponsor.
06
Customize the template with your organization's branding and make sure the document is visually appealing and well-organized.

How to approach local businesses for sponsorship Identify local businesses. Develop a compelling sponsorship proposal. Make contact with potential sponsors. Pitch your proposal. Nurture long-term relationships with sponsors. Measure the success your sponsorships.
Specifically identify both your goals for the event, and the incentives and benefits for a potential sponsor. Lean on data points about the event audience to make a compelling case to a potential sponsor whose target audience aligns well with your attendees. Focus on the sponsor, not the event, in your pitch.

In-kind sponsorship refers to sponsors providing goods or services instead of financial support. For example, a technology company may offer audio-visual equipment or a catering company may provide food and beverages for the event.
